Four-Dimensional Variational Data Assimilation for WRF : Formulation and Preliminary Results

TL;DR: WRF 4D-Var uses the WRF model as a constraint to impose a dynamic balance on the assimilation and is shown to implicitly evolve the background error covariance and to produce the flow-dependent nature of the analysis increments.

Three‐dimensional variational assimilation of MODIS aerosol optical depth: Implementation and application to a dust storm over East Asia

TL;DR: In this article, the authors used the Community Radiative Transfer Model (CRTM) to calculate AOD using GOCART aerosol variables as input, and the AOD forward model and corresponding Jacobian model were developed within the CRTM and used in the 3DVAR minimization algorithm to compute the AOC cost function and its gradient with respect to 3D aerosol mass concentration.

The Arctic System Reanalysis, Version 2

TL;DR: The Arctic System Reanalysis, version 2 (ASRv2) as mentioned in this paper is a multi-agency, university-led retrospective analysis (reanalysis) of the greater Arctic region using blends of the polaroptimized version of the Weather Research and Forecasting (Polar WRF) Model and three-dimensional variational data assimilated observations for a comprehensive integration of the regional climate of the Arctic for 2000-12.
